About FARI

​Standard first aid does not provide the skills or knowledge to respond when emergency services are delayed or unavailable.  The 16-hour First Aid for Remote Industry course topics include: patient assessment, response to and management of major trauma and evacuation planning and prioritization, as well as treatments including CPR, splinting, burns and wound management and managing spine injuries. 
​
​
Course time is split between lecture and hands-on skill training, including scenarios designed to reinforce lecture and to assess participants’ knowledge and skills.
More information

Is FARI Right for me?

The First Aid for Remote Industry (FARI) course is designed to meet the first aid and CPR needs of industries with employees who work in remote locations where quick 911 response is not a reality.  Specific emphasis is placed on injuries/illness that are more common in the field work setting  as well as evacuation decision making and prioritization in a setting where the intent is for workers to return home or to a supported basecamp at the end of each day. ​
